I received my lap band a little over three years ago.....and did pretty well until I plateaued the first time. Once that happened I steered away from the fundamentals of the lap band program. I began to test myself with things I shouldn't have (e.g. eating more......especially with things that I shouldn't have). Inevitably I began to gain some of the weight that I had lost back (about 15 or so lbs). I had moved to Alaska for grad school and found myself in a situation were I couldn't follow up on fills and such. While going to the doctor for a checkup unrelated to the band, I asked him about getting a fill. He checked around and it turned out that the local surgeon had experience with lap band fills. He gave me my third fill and I now feel that I have hit my "sweet spot" (at least I think I have). Ever since this fill, everything that I had spent so much learning about the lifestyle of the lap band came back. I knew I needed to get "back on track" and that is exactly what I did. I am about 7 weeks out since that fill and am loving the return to my lap band lifestyle! I focus my diet each day on Protein beginning with my pea Protein Shake in the morning and am in a regular exercise routine of jogging about 1.5 miles a day along with using the elliptical. I couldn't feel better! Since having my last fill 7 wks ago I am down 26 lbs! This brings my total to 52 lbs loss since my surgery! The moral of this post is that it is possible to get "back on track." Even though we may Detour from our goals, ultimately this particular goal is a LIFE goal. If you take a few steps back, regroup and take 20 steps forward!
